`
How to Create an Engaging Mobile-Friendly Website

How to Create an Engaging Mobile-Friendly Website

In today’s digital age, having a mobile-friendly website is crucial for reaching and engaging with your audience. With the majority of web traffic coming from mobile devices, optimizing your website for mobile users is not just a trend but a necessity.

Responsive Design

Why It Matters: Responsive design ensures your website looks and functions well on all device sizes, from smartphones to desktops.

How to Implement:

Flexible Grids and Layouts: Use CSS frameworks like Bootstrap or Foundation to create flexible grid layouts that adjust to different screen sizes.

Media Queries: Apply CSS media queries to specify different styles for different devices, ensuring optimal display on all screens.

Viewport Meta Tag: Include the viewport meta tag in your HTML to control the layout on mobile browsers.

Simplify Navigation

Why It Matters: Easy navigation enhances user experience, making it simple for visitors to find what they need quickly.

How to Implement:

Hamburger Menu: Use a hamburger menu for navigation to save space and keep the design clean.

Sticky Navigation Bar: Implement a sticky navigation bar that remains at the top of the screen as users scroll.

Clear Call-to-Actions (CTAs): Place prominent CTAs where they are easy to tap, encouraging user interaction.

Optimize Images and Media

Why It Matters: Large images and media files can slow down your website, leading to poor user experience and higher bounce rates.

How to Implement:

Compress Images: Use tools like TinyPNG or ImageOptim to compress images without losing quality.

Responsive Images: Implement the srcset attribute in your HTML to serve different image sizes based on the device's screen size.

Lazy Loading: Enable lazy loading for images and videos so they only load when they come into the user’s view.

Fast Load Times

Why It Matters: Mobile users expect fast load times; a delay of even a few seconds can result in losing visitors.

How to Implement:

Minimize HTTP Requests: Reduce the number of HTTP requests by combining files and using CSS sprites.

Use a Content Delivery Network (CDN): Distribute your content through a CDN to ensure faster load times globally.

Optimize Code: Minify CSS, JavaScript, and HTML to reduce file sizes and improve load times.

Readable Content

Why It Matters: Content that is easy to read on mobile devices keeps users engaged and improves their overall experience.

How to Implement:

Font Size: Use a base font size of at least 16px and ensure that text is easily readable without zooming.

Line Height: Maintain a comfortable line height (1.5 times the font size) to improve readability.

Contrast: Ensure high contrast between text and background for better visibility, especially in different lighting conditions.

Mobile-Friendly Forms

Why It Matters: Forms are a critical part of user interaction on websites, and they need to be easy to use on mobile devices.

How to Implement:

Simplified Forms: Keep forms short and only ask for essential information to reduce user effort.

Auto-Fill and Auto-Correct: Enable auto-fill and auto-correct features to make form filling faster and error-free.

Touch-Friendly Elements: Ensure form fields and buttons are large enough to be easily tapped on a mobile screen.

Test Across Devices

Why It Matters: Testing ensures your website functions correctly on a wide range of devices and browsers, providing a consistent experience for all users.

How to Implement:

Device Emulators: Use browser developer tools and device emulators to test how your website looks and performs on different devices.

Cross-Browser Testing: Test your website on various browsers like Chrome, Safari, Firefox, and Edge to ensure compatibility.

User Testing: Conduct user testing with real users on different devices to gather feedback and make necessary adjustments.

SEO Optimization

Why It Matters: A mobile-friendly website is essential for good SEO, as search engines prioritize mobile-optimized sites in search results.

How to Implement:

Mobile-First Indexing: Ensure your website is mobile-optimized as Google uses mobile-first indexing.

Structured Data: Implement structured data to help search engines understand your content better and improve your visibility in search results.

Page Speed Insights: Use tools like Google’s PageSpeed Insights to analyze and improve your mobile site speed.

 

Pamela Labadie
Pamela Labadie

Hi, I’m Pamela Labadie, Your Blogging Journey Guide 🖋️. Writing, one blog post at a time, to inspire, inform, and ignite your curiosity. Join me as we explore the world through words and embark on a limitless adventure of knowledge and creativity. Let’s bring your thoughts to life on these digital pages. 🌟 #BloggingAdventures

Leave a comment

Your email address will not be published. Required fields are marked *